Everton academy product and England under-21 international Tom Davies has boldly proclaimed that the Toffees are looking to challenge for a top four finish this season in a rallying call to all at the club.
Davies was refreshingly open over the squad’s ambitious seasonal targets in the wake of their 3-3 draw against title contenders Manchester United at the weekend.
Yielding a point at Old Trafford saw the Toffees extend their unbeaten run on the road to seven games, placing them firmly in the race for a European spot next season. Indeed, they are only three points behind fourth-placed Liverpool and have two games in hand on their ailing Merseyside rivals.
The result was certainly an emboldening one for the Toffees, who will look to tomorrow’s FA Cup clash with Tottenham as another prime opportunity to show their true capabilities.
Speaking to Everton’s official website, Davies believes that the unpredictability of this Premier League season opens the door to a unique opportunity for the Toffees to seize upon, saying:
Top four has got to be our goal because it’s an unusual season. We put in a good performance again today against a team challenging for the top.
If we keep doing that and taking points off the so-called bigger sides, keep our form in the games we should be winning and get the points there, then the top four is definitely a target.
